'You gotta have a garbage man' Navy veteran provides for family with garbage route, receives company bonuses for work

Harry Cooper III served for eight years in the U.S. Navy through the Gulf War and in multiple countries. Now, he prides himself on the route he works in Deerwood.

JACKSONVILLE, Fla. — Driving a garbage route is not something Harry Cooper III envisioned for himself at a young age, but now he prides himself on the work he does and has received large company bonuses for it.

Cooper served eight years in the U.S. Navy. He was an aircraft director on the flight deck of the U.S.S. Kitty Hawk and he served in the Gulf War. Cooper has been to countries like Afghanistan, Iraq, Singapore, China, Mexico and Japan.

Now, as a driver for Waste Pro Jacksonville, Cooper said his new calling is not only rewarding but provides for his family.

"Doctors, lawyers, nurses, you gotta have 'em," Cooper said. "You gotta have a garbage man."

When he left the military, Cooper said he originally had a hard time finding a job. 

"All the job opportunities they say are out there, and people hiring veterans, it's not really the case," Cooper said. "You have to get out and compete with everybody else."

During his time at Waste Pro, Cooper has won two $10,000 bonuses for his safety and performance.

"I don't even think about it," Cooper said. "I just do the little stuff every day and before you know it the time is up and you get it again." 

Working the same route and picking up garbage in the neighborhood has led to connections with residents, Cooper said. 

"I take care of a lot of the disabled people, as far as people who can't bring the cans out to the curb," Cooper said. "I walk out to their house and make sure I put it back where I got it from. That's the most rewarding part."

Cooper said the job is what someone makes of it, but that treating people how you want to be treated should always come first.

"I'll probably do this until I decide to retire," Cooper said.
